KBS's new drama "Road to the Airport" will premiere on September 21. Starring Kim Ha Neul, Lee Sangyun, Shin Sung Rok, Jang Hee Jin, and Choi Yeo Jin. It is written by the screenwriter of the movie "Spring Dies" and directed by Kim Cheol-gyu of "Emergency Man and Woman" and "Hwang Jin-i". It aims to bring resonance and comfort to the audience with the theme of "Can there be pure friendship in the world of married men and women?"


This drama is Kim Ha Neul's return to TV dramas after four years in "A Gentleman's Dignity". It is her first work after marriage. Lee Sangyun and Shin Sung-rok also collaborated again after tvN's "Fraud Game". Kim Ha Neul plays Choi Soo-ah, a flight attendant with 12 years of experience. She is married to the captain Park Jin-seok (played by Shin Seung-rok) and has a daughter who is in elementary school. She considers herself an excellent wife and mother, but since meeting Seo Do-woo (played by Lee Sangyun), her life has begun to change. Lee Sangyun plays the role of a lecturer in the Department of Architecture. He has a cheerful and upright personality. He originally had a happy family, but fell into chaos after experiencing a shocking incident. At this time, Choi Soo-ah (Kim Ha-neul) entered his world.
Shin Sung-rok plays the role of captain Park Jin-seok, who has strong self-esteem and authority. Jang Hee-jin plays Lee Hye-won, a very capable curator who has an almost obsessive love for her husband Seo Do-woo (played by Lee Sangyun). Choi Ru-jin plays Song Meizhen, a colleague of Choi Soo-ah (played by Kim Ha-neul). She has a strong sense of responsibility and professionalism, and is the only person in the play who knows all the secrets.

"Model Worker" Seo In-guk will have another new drama on the line after "38th Division Mobile Team". MBC's new TV drama "Shopping King Louis" will premiere on September 21 after "W: Two Worlds". Starring Seo In Guk, Nam Ji Hyun, and Yoon Sang Hyun.



Seo In-guk plays Kang Ji-sung (Louis), the third chaebol who grew up in a greenhouse, Nam Ji-hyun plays the optimistic and energetic Go Bok-sil, and Yoon Sang-hyun plays the charming Cha Jong-won, the head of the online shopping mall. This drama tells the twists and turns of the romantic comedy between "Shopping King Louis" who lost his memory after falling from the center of Seoul and "Go Bok-sil", a mountain village girl who knows nothing about the Internet.
This drama is a work for the 7th TV Drama Script Public Competition Excellence Award and is written by a newbie. Although it is a clichéd plot from the 1980s, the lines and plot development are very humorous. It is directed by Lee Sang-yeop, the director of "The Emperor's Daughter", "Light and Shadow", and "The Woman Still Wants to Get Married".

"The Secret Agent" and "Gushanzi: The Map of Daedongyu" are the pioneers of this year's Korean film Mid-Autumn Festival. They were released on the same day on September 7. However, the box office is very different. Directed by Kim Jee-woon and starring Song Kang-ho, Gong Yoo, and Han Ji-min, "The Secret Agent" exceeded 1 million in 4 days and 2 million in 5 days. With a box office share of 74.5%, it continues to dominate the single-day box office list. But "Gushanzi: Map of Daedongyu" starring Cha Seung-won and Yoo Jun-sang has less than 350,000 moviegoers as of today.
Next week, the movie "Duel" directed by Shin Dong-yeop, director of "The Punisher" and "Extraterritoriality" and starring Lee Joo-seung, Lee Jung-jin, and Oh Ji-ho, will be released on September 22. The film is a black action film based on the theme of "Reality Player Kill" (a social phenomenon in which online fights turn into real fights and even killings).

In order to avenge his brother, Fenghao (played by Lee Joo-seung), a student preparing for employment, started a "real world" with CEO Jae-hee (played by Oh Ji-ho), extending the battle in the online virtual world to the real world. The film starts with "fighting" and ends with "fighting". The different fighting forms of Taekwondo, Judo, Brazilian Jiu-Jitsu, Aikido, and Drunken Master make the film full of attractions.

The "21st Busan International Film Festival" has announced the list of this year's shortlisted works, and a total of 301 works from 69 countries around the world will be screened. Among them, 96 are world premieres (66 feature films, 30 short films), 27 are international premieres (25 feature films, 2 short films), and 11 works will be screened in the New Currents section. Compared with last year’s 20th Busan Film Festival (75 countries, 304 films), the number of films released this year has slightly decreased.
The opening film of the film festival is "Spring Dream" by Chinese Korean director Zhang Lu, and the closing film is "The Dark Wind" by Iraqi director Hussein Hassan.
"Spring Dream" tells a humorous story between a young woman who runs a tavern to take care of her father who suffers from general paralysis, and the three men around her. The film stars Han Ye-ri and three outstanding young Korean directors, Yang Ik-joon (director of "Blowfly"), Yoon Jong-bin (director of "War on Crime"), and Park Jung-beom (director of "Mosan Diary"). There are also special appearances by Shin Min-a (Shin Min-ah), Yoo Yeon-seok, Kim Eui-sung, Kim Tae-hoon, and Jo Dal-hwan.



This year’s Busan Film Festival will be held from October 6 to 15. All shortlisted works will be screened on 34 screens in a total of five cinemas in Busan including the Cinematheque, CGVCentum City Cinema, Lotte Cinema Centum City, and Megabox Haeundae Cinema.
